I bought this thermometer based on several reviews that I had read and that it had been recommended in Consumer Reports. I have been using this product for about 2 months now for recording my morning temperature as part of tracking my fertility.

Pros: I brought this to my gynecologist appointment and asked my nurse practitioner to take my temperature. Since their equipment has to be checked regularly for accuracy, I figured it would be a good test to see how accurate this thermometer really is. The BD Digital thermometer came up with the same temperature as the clinic thermometer...very accurate!
In addition, it comes with a case to protect the display and keep the probe end from getting dirty between uses.
When you turn on the thermometer it will give you the last temperature it recorded and there is a backlight feature.

Cons: You do have to be more patient with this thermometer than some others out there as it takes approximately 1 minute to get the temperature, but this is part of its accuracy...if it took less time, it would not be as accurate.
Also in order to let you know that it is still working, it beeps every four seconds until it is done when it beeps 3 more times. The beeping wouldn't be so bad, except it is quite loud. I put my finger over the hole in the underside of the thermometer to dampen the noise a bit.
The backlight does not stay on the whole time the display is on. I'm sure it is to save battery life; and since the thermometer does give you it's last recorded temp when you turn it on again, it really isn't that big of a deal for me.

Overall, I really like this product and would buy it again as the cons are not really that bad and the thermometer is so accurate.

Strong reviews from Amazon and Consumer Reports convinced me to buy the BD Digital Thermometer - after being disappointed by several other types over the years.

The pluses:
- The construction is solid and the fit and finish are better than competing units.
-Accuracy and consistency are excellent. Our three BD units always read within 0.1 degree of one another.
-The memory feature is handy. The thermometer upon startup displays the last temperature.

Minor issue:
If you immediately take your temperature again, the unit will display a temperature higher by 0.4 degree or so. This and other digital thermometers are most accurate on the first reading. Digital thermometers have to compensate for the loss of heat from the housing. If there is retained heat from an immediately prior use, the unit will read a bit high on the second use. So, rely on the first reading.

Notes:
- This unit takes about a minute to display your temperature. However, test reports show that units that display a result more rapidly are less accurate.
- Hold this and any thermometer in place under the tongue without shifting. The tip should be fairly deep into the back of the mouth for the most accurate reading.
- Body temperature can vary 1 to 2 degrees through the day. Temperature is usually lowest in the early morning and peaks in late afternoon. Don't worry about there variances.

Bottom line: Well constructed, accurate and dependable.

The battery in my old digital thermometer went dead after three years. Not unexpected. I bought a new battery but couldn't get the new battery placed inside the case correctly. So I decided to buy a new thermometer because I was happy with my old one from Walgreens. The BD was inexpensive. Big mistake. The day I received the BD, I was feeling well, and decided to give the thermometer a test run prior to needing it in the future. The BD never worked correctly. I could leave it under my tongue for almost 5 minutes, and the thing would not beep to show that the temperature was complete. The temperature readings varied from 95.3 degrees to 98.8, all within a half hour.
Not worth the hassle and expense of sending back. Unfortunately, it is destined for a landfill much ahead of its time.
